Recently, Kitaev has found that the SYK model is maximally chaotic and has proposed it as a model of holography. We solve the Schwinger-Dyson equation and compute the spectrum of two-particle states in SYK, finding both a continuous and discrete tower. The four-point function is expressed as a sum over the spectrum. The sum over the discrete tower is evaluated.","external_url":"https://arxiv.org/abs/1601.06768","cited_by_count":null,"metadata_source":"pith","metadata_fetched_at":"2026-05-25T01:25:10.722857+00:00","pith_arxiv_id":"1601.06768","created_at":"2026-05-10T11:10:09.362544+00:00","updated_at":"2026-05-25T01:25:10.722857+00:00","title_quality_ok":true,"display_title":"Polchinski and V","render_title":"Polchinski and V"},"hub":{"state":{"work_id":"dda4b709-b00c-447f-a5fa-a1989dc89376","tier":"hub","tier_reason":"10+ Pith inbound or 1,000+ external citations","pith_inbound_count":10,"external_cited_by_count":null,"distinct_field_count":3,"first_pith_cited_at":"2019-07-08T11:59:43+00:00","last_pith_cited_at":"2026-04-28T18:00:03+00:00","author_build_status":"not_needed","summary_status":"needed","contexts_status":"needed","graph_status":"needed","ask_index_status":"not_needed","reader_status":"not_needed","recognition_status":"not_needed","updated_at":"2026-05-26T14:56:45.415258+00:00","tier_text":"hub"},"tier":"hub","role_counts":[{"context_role":"background","n":7}],"polarity_counts":[{"context_polarity":"background","n":6},{"context_polarity":"unclear","n":1}],"runs":{},"summary":{},"graph":{},"authors":[]}}
